What Are the Key Tick Species in Tickzoo?

Tickzoo encompasses the study of various tick species, each with unique characteristics and ecological roles. Some of the key tick species include the Ixodes scapularis (black-legged tick), Amblyomma americanum (lone star tick), and Dermacentor variabilis (American dog tick). These species are known for their ability to transmit diseases and are of particular interest to researchers in tickzoo.

How Do Ticks Reproduce and Spread?

The reproductive behavior and spread of ticks are critical aspects of tickzoo. Ticks undergo a complex life cycle consisting of egg, larva, nymph, and adult stages. They reproduce by mating, with females laying eggs in secluded environments. Understanding the factors that influence tick reproduction and spread is essential for developing strategies to control their populations and mitigate the risks they pose.

How Can We Manage Tick Populations?

Managing tick populations is a key focus of tickzoo research. Effective tick management strategies involve a combination of approaches, including habitat modification, tick repellents, and targeted use of acaricides. Integrated pest management techniques, such as biological control and landscape management, can also help reduce tick populations. By understanding the factors that contribute to tick population dynamics, tickzoo research aims to develop sustainable solutions for tick control.

How to Protect Yourself from Ticks?

Protecting yourself from ticks is essential to prevent tick-borne diseases. Tickzoo research provides valuable insights into effective prevention measures, such as wearing protective clothing, using insect repellents, and performing regular tick checks. Landscaping practices, such as keeping grass short and creating tick-free zones, can also reduce the risk of tick encounters. By following these guidelines, individuals can minimize their exposure to ticks and reduce the risk of tick-borne diseases.

How Does Climate Change Affect Ticks?

Climate change is expected to have significant impacts on tickzoo by altering tick distributions, life cycles, and disease transmission patterns. Rising temperatures and changing precipitation patterns can extend the geographic range of ticks and increase the duration of their active seasons. Understanding the effects of climate change on ticks is crucial for predicting future disease risks and developing adaptive strategies for tick management.

How Do Animals Interact with Ticks?

Animals play a crucial role in tickzoo by serving as hosts for ticks and facilitating their spread. Wildlife, such as deer, rodents, and birds, are common hosts for ticks and can influence tick population dynamics. Domestic animals, including pets and livestock, can also be affected by ticks and serve as reservoirs for tick-borne pathogens. Understanding these interactions is essential for managing tick populations and reducing the risk of disease transmission.
